Day 3 of ‘One Week 100 People’

The San Diego Opera welcomed artists this evening to its working rehearsal for ‘The Tragedy of Carmen‘, which opens this Friday. It was wonderful to live sketch while listening to the music and was a delightful way to get my daily sketches for the ‘OneWeek 100 People‘ challenge.

Here are 6 sketches from this evening, not in chronological order. I began with a quick sketch of my fellow sketchers before the rehearsal got underway. The second sketch was started before the performers came on stage and shows a few of the working opera staff in the audience as well. The last four sketches are of the performers only.

These are pastel, pen, watercolor and gouache sketches.
